Students can elect to earn a California Teaching Credential as part of the Music Education major and can complete both the bachelor's degree and the credential in just four years. In recent years, 100 percent of students who earned the credential found employment upon graduation, and typically most students find jobs in the field. ...

If you ever dreamed of getting a business degree but feel like there are too many obstac...Music teacher requirements vary depending on the type of school. Becoming a music teacher in a public school requires a bachelor’s degree in music or music education and the completion of an approved teacher preparation program. There are no unilateral education or licensing requirements for private music teachers; career success will depend ...
